Analysis
MDG: Developing Regions recorded 19.18 headcount basis for pupil-qualified teacher ratio in secondary in 2024. That is the lowest value across all 11 years on record.
The figure is down 0.9% on the previous year and down 11.0% over ten years.
Over the whole period, pupil-qualified teacher ratio in secondary in MDG: Developing Regions peaked at 21.55 headcount basis in 2014 and was at its lowest, 19.18 headcount basis, in 2024.
MDG: Developing Regions ranks 101st of 185 groups on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 11 years of available data.
